BCBS extends coverage for 1-year-old battling genetic disorder

A Waterford 1-year-old living with an ultra-rare genetic disorder could lose her shot at lifesaving treatment if Blue Cross Blue Shield and Michigan Medicine don’t reach a new contract by June 30th. Her family reached out to our me for help. Now, BCBSM says they’ll extend the family’s coverage. “Spend one single 24 hours with her and see what we deal with daily,” Kayleigh Dunn, 1-year-old Lorelei Dunn’s mom, said.
